    DS 22 Swashplate offset

    Hello
    I am building a Schluter DS 22 .
    I noticed a 7° offset of the swashplate on the building plan .
    I built without it because modern radios permit mixes to achieve this.
    What do you think , how much mix between elevator and aileron have I to put ?
    Thanks for opinion

    Hello Andre,
    the value depends by the rc-system you use.
    Settings should be similar to 7° for begining.
    The exact value must be flown, in any case.

    If you have no idea what the value is you can test it while flying without mix and change the value to see what happens. That´s not so difficult.

    But I personally prefer the mechanical solution. It´s easy to set, even at the airfield.

        AW: DS 22 Swashplate offset

        The only thing you'll notice is that it is also moved sideways when nick steering.
        And the same happens when steering roll.
        If the compensation is set perfect you don t recognice another movement than your input.
